🎶 Elevate Your Drive with Unmatched Sound Power!
The Rockville RXD-M1 is a high-performance mono amplifier designed for car audio enthusiasts, delivering a peak power of 2000 watts and a certified RMS output of 500 watts. With advanced features like a fully adjustable crossover, professional peak limiter circuitry, and a robust power supply, this amplifier ensures distortion-free playback and exceptional sound quality. Its compact design and remote control capability make it a perfect fit for any vehicle.

Once it blows a fuse, it's toast
I purchased this amp on Feb. 25, and today Mar. 4 it's dead Jim. This amp is supposed to be rated at 1000 watts RMS. I wish I'd have paid closer attention upon ordering, then I would have realized that 1000 watts for this amp can't be right, the fuse is only rated for 60 A. That means 12 x 60 gives you about 720 watts. So yeah, the amp that I was running before this is an MTX 601D, rated for 600 watts RMS. It has 3 x 25 A fuses, and yes that amp is also CEA rated which Rockville claims this amp is. Funny thing is the subs which are also Rockville (W10K6) has a rating of 1000 watts RMS each, when reading the specs I thought this "1000 watt RMS" amp should be a good pairing for those subs, (which are beasts by the way) and the only reason I purchased this amp vs sticking with the MTX was because the MTX amp isn't 1 ohm stable (can only go as low as 2 ohms). So I thought I was getting a good deal....So today I was driving home, and was in the mood to hear some Korn... loud! All the sudden I lost all bass. I thought "Wow! I blew a fuse... Dayum!".... No biggie, so I find an Autozone and bought another 60 A fuse and when I swapped it out I got sparks, and smoke.... I feel I must mention that the key to the car was in my pocket, and the radio wasn't on. I had to pull that fuse, and the one under the hood to that I didn't have a Car-B-Q in the Autozone parking lot.Overall the amp sounded fine, the bass was clear, and strong (at low volumes). Lucky for me Amazon is replacing the amp under warranty, but I'm not sure if I want to risk burning my car down if or when I blow another fuse..... check out the pics
